Nvidia’s GeForce NOW Expands Game Support as Play Limits Arrive

Nvidia expands GeForce NOW game support in January while introducing a 100-hour play limit to manage cloud gaming resources effectively.

Nvidia’s GeForce NOW cloud gaming service is kicking off 2026 by expanding its game library with support for 14 new titles in January, offering subscribers more variety across genres and platforms. This update comes as Nvidia also implements a controversial 100-hour playtime cap for certain subscription tiers, a move designed to balance server capacity and demand as cloud gaming usage increases worldwide.

The enhanced game lineup reflects Nvidia’s ongoing commitment to making cloud gaming more competitive with traditional consoles and PC platforms by giving users flexibility and breadth without needing high-end local hardware. Despite the new time limits, many gamers view the expanded support as a net positive, pointing to the continued evolution of cloud gaming as a mainstream entertainment model that reduces barriers to entry while leveraging powerful data-center infrastructure to deliver high-fidelity gaming experiences.
